The role

We’re looking for a tenacious, curious and commercially minded risk professional to join Hiscox’s London Market and Re & ILS (‘Big Ticket’) Risk and Compliance team.

Reporting to the Hiscox Syndicates Limited Chief Risk Officer, this role offers an exciting opportunity to manage risk for Hiscox’s London Market and Reinsurance businesses. This includes business written through Hiscox’s Lloyd’s syndicate, Bermuda based Reinsurance entity and Guernsey based commercial insurer.

Critical to success will be developing meaningful, collaborative business relationships to influence, challenge and verify risk decision-making in order to proactively manage risk. The role offers the opportunity for close engagement with the wider Group Risk and Compliance function.

The team

The ‘Big Ticket’ Risk and Compliance team combines Risk and Compliance professionals who partner Hiscox Big Ticket businesses by delivering advice, insights and effective challenge in pursuit of their strategic ambitions and elevating and embedding Risk and Compliance maturity.

What you’ll be doing as Risk Officer:

Risk Partnering

  • Develop an understanding of Hiscox’s businesses and commercial landscape; staying abreast of risk trends and regulatory requirements to provide second line engagement and challenge.
  • Lead second line risk reviews providing quantitative and qualitative insights and risk management recommendations.

Risk reporting and governance

  • Support the Own Risk and Solvency Assessment (ORSA) process for Hiscox entities.
  • Support the Risk & Control Self Assessments (RCSA) process and enhancements to the control landscape.
  • Support the preparation of Board/Risk Committee packs and key deliverables to regulators.

Risk Culture

  • Foster a strong risk culture and hold first line owners to account for addressing key risk and control issues.

What we are looking for:

Experience

  • Proven experience of Enterprise Risk Management. As a guide only, 3-6 years experience. Those with more, or less experience, but the right level of knowledge will naturally be considered.

  • Strong preference for Insurance experience but would consider Financial Services.

  • Strong quantitative and analytical skills experienced preferably in risk management or a related field (e.g. actuarial)

  • Familiarity with insurance regulatory regimes (e.g. Solvency II).
  • Preference for experience of General Insurance company operations including business model, profitability drivers, underwriting, business processes and risk management practices.
  • Strong understanding of control environments and ability to assess and challenge risk and control assessments.

Other Skills

  • Ability to multi-task, prioritise work, meet deadlines and achieve goals.
  • Critical thinking to be able to assimilate information, quickly diagnose an issue, consider options and approaches and implement robust and commercial solutions.
  • A desire to challenge the status quo and look for opportunities to drive efficiency leveraging AI.
  • Ability to navigate ambiguity, controversy or a lack of familiarity to drive forward solutions.
  • A great communicator with the ability to combine persuasion and negotiation skills with leadership and influencing qualities to encourage stakeholders to positively respond to questions, inquiries and requests.
  • Demonstrates a clear and continuous desire to for self- improvement and asks questions of others to gain new knowledge.
